Leasowe is a station that offers a thoughtful mix of essential services to ensure a smooth travel experience. Tickets can be purchased and collected at the ticket office, which operates Monday to Sunday from early morning until midnight. Unfortunately, while there are no ticket machines, the ticket office also serves those who purchased their journeys online for easy collection.
Accessibility is a priority at Leasowe, with a step-free environment throughout the station, making it a Category A facility. Additional assistance for travelers with reduced mobility includes ramp access to platforms and accessible spaces in the car park. For your peace of mind, comprehensive CCTV coverage is available across the station premises.
Though there are no shops, refreshment facilities, or ATMs on-site, you can rest in the seating areas or access the provided toilets (please note there are no baby changing facilities). While waiting for your train, enjoy peace of mind with waiting rooms and help points strategically placed around the station.
Despite the lack of a dedicated taxi rank, Leasowe station still offers several transport options to get you to your destination. If you're catching a plane, Rail/bus tickets are available straight to Liverpool John Lennon Airport without the hassle of buying separate tickets. Buses like the 86A and 80A connect from Liverpool South Parkway to the airport in about ten minutes.
For replacement bus services, the station itself doesn't host a stop, but options are available at nearby Reeds Lane. For additional onward travel connections, including local information, you can visit the Merseytravel website or contact their Traveline service.

The facilities at Fishbourne (Sussex) Station are straightforward. There isn't a ticket office, but ticket machines are readily available, allowing you to collect tickets you’ve purchased online. For those traveling with a Disabled Persons Railcard, the machines support your needs. Although the station prioritizes accessibility—offering induction loops and assistance points wherever possible—the station terrain involves steep ramps and narrow platforms that might pose challenges.
For those planning longer journeys, please note the absence of waiting rooms, toilets, and refreshment facilities. While there is a seating area for a brief pause, this station is mainly designed for quick passages rather than lingering stays. The good news is, the station is fitted with CCTV for added safety, and staff from nearby stations can offer assistance, though it is advised to pre-book this whenever possible. With no dedicated parking or bicycle storage, alternative arrangements would need to be considered if you're bringing a vehicle or bike.
